- Evening drinks at The World's End, 4 High Street
Friday 11 May, from 7:30pm onwards
Some of our most dedicated attendees are arriving on Friday 11th, so we'll be having a few drinks in their honour. Not a big bar crawl, because there's jet lag and Saturday night to think of, but a few beers and some good company. Starting at The World's End at 7.30pm onwards for a sharpener and some simple Scottish bar food - the menu includes venison burgers and haggis, neeps and tatties - as well as a few drinks, we'll be heading on up the Royal Mile to sample the atmosphere at other bars. For those who want to join later, let me or AJ know and we'll arrange a meet later on.
- Saturday daytime events. There are two on offer:
ajamieson has very kindly offered to host his own very special brand of city centre tour on the Saturday for those preferring some light sightseeing from, say, 10.30am. Suggested highlights include a look at the view from the ramparts of Edinburgh Castle then a stroll down the Royal Mile, taking in one or several of the many attractions on route. Depending on what discounts can be swindled it will be one or both of: a tour and tasting at the Scottish Whisky Heritage Centre; an open-top bus tour. Those arriving into Edinburgh during the afternoon can join are welcome to join in at any time. AJ is happy to hear suggestions or requests.
Alternatively, a group trip out to East Fortune, to visit National Museums of Scotland's Museum of Flight. Transportation from the airport and city centre shall be arranged for those arriving before 1:00pm. Dependent on numbers this will either take the form of car pooling or the hire of a mini-bus. As it is essential to book tickets in advance for the Concorde Experience, I suggest that those interested in this event sign up before Monday 07 May. This will allow us to arrange transportation and make enquiries into group rates for museum entry.

- Sunday Lunch and Royal Yacht Britannia exhibition at The Sky Bar and Restaurant, Unit 42, Ocean Terminal
Sunday 13 May from 1:00pm
It will be a free and easy affair where you are welcome to join in at your leisure, have lunch, relaxed afternoon libation, pop in either before and/or after taking in the Royal Yacht Britannia exhibit next door. Those staying at nice hotels () can skip the brunch but attend the RYB tour and eat afterwards. Think of it as our base for the afternoon.
Lothian Buses run several high frequency services out to Ocean Terminal. For those staying at the Sheraton, Hilton Caledonian, Clarendon and Hudson, the bus to look out for is the 22. Bus stop is conveniently located on Lothian Road at the kerb of the Hilton Caledonian.
